Shopper is a Headless e-commerce Admin Panel. Prior to 2.9.2, an earlier product sub-form hardening change left store() in packages/admin/src/Livewire/Components/Products/Form/Media.php without the edit_products authorization check used by sibling sub-forms. An authenticated staff user with browse_products can invoke the Livewire store action and replace the thumbnail and gallery images for a product whose Media component was initialized, even without product-edit permission. The product binding is locked, so the attacker cannot redirect the update to an arbitrary product through client-side ID substitution, and the impact is limited to products whose edit pages were loaded. This issue is fixed in version 2.9.2.
